Apple Tree Pruning in Pottstown, PA
Apple tree p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ping apple trees to promote healthy growth, improve fruit production, and maintain the overall appearance of the tree. This process can include removing dead or diseased branches, thinning out dense areas, and shaping the canopy to allow better sunlight penetration and air circulation. Projects typically cover established apple trees in residential yards, orchards, or community spaces, and are often requested to enhance fruit yield, prevent disease, or improve safety by removing overgrown or damaged branches.

Common Apple Tree Pruning Jobs
Apple Tree Pruning - Proper pruning encourages healthy growth and fruit production.
Apple Tree Shaping - Shaping maintains a balanced structure and improves sunlight exposure.
Fruit Tree Thinning - Thinning reduces excess fruit to prevent branch stress and promote quality.
Deadwood Removal - Removing dead or diseased branches helps prevent pest infestations and decay.
Seasonal Pruning - Timing pruning correctly supports optimal growth cycles and fruit yield.
Overgrown Apple Trees - Trimming overgrown trees restores accessibility and overall tree health.
Apple Tree Pruning Questions
Why is apple tree pruning important? Proper pruning helps maintain tree health, encourages fruit production, and improves overall appearance.
When is the best time to prune an apple tree? The ideal time is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
What tools are used for apple tree pruning? Sharp pruning shears, loppers, and saws are commonly used to make clean cuts and shape the tree.
How does pruning affect fruit yield? Regular pruning promotes better air circulation and sunlight exposure, which can lead to increased and healthier fruit production.
